Not a huge update today, but someone on my Mastodon timeline shared a post in regards to Mozilla asking for feedback on their incoming “AI toolbar.” I think anyone with an ounce of morals, who know the societal and environmental impacts of AI, should go here and tell Mozilla exactly how you feel about them trying to shove AI into Firefox. Of all the browsers, I never would have expected a so-called privacy focused company to jump onto a trend that’s all about plagiarism and ripping people off. And that’s aside from the detrimental effects that could be caused by allowing space for scrapers in the browser you use on a daily basis. Stand alongside artists, writers, musicians, and developers, and tell them, “No.”
